I apologize for the delayed response to your question. Fortunately, the answer why this is not working is simple. The unfortunate part is that you're going to have to come up with a different method for what you're doing. Let me explain.

When a token arrives at a Push to List activity, the designated value is pushed to the list and then the token waits for the value to be pulled from the list. So, in your model, a token arrives at the Push to List and it waits to be pulled. But, the only way that token can be pulled is by itself, so there's a deadlock; the token can't move on from pushing to the list, but it also can't pull itself from a list.

In this case, you need another instance of something to pull from the list. But, I think the logic that you're trying to create here is that of a Decide activity. You are trying to determine the destination of the token based on whether LAB, EKG, or Xray is equal to 1. Why not just use a Decide activity rather than the push/pull sequence?

@Seung Yong Seo, sorry to keep you waiting. I have come up with a solution that should achieve the behavior you described.

Using a Decide activity, we can set the logic to be "Connector By Case" as shown below. This logic checks a function, which I set to be "token.route", and then sends the token to the appropriate connector (LAB, EKG, Xray). You can see which number the connector is by clicking on it and looking at the Quick Properties window.

The "token.route" label is assigned by logic in the "Assign Route" activity prior to the Decide activity. Basically, I set it up to check each of the person labels (LAB, EKG, Xray) and then assign the route number to the label that is equal to 1. So, in this case, if the LAB label is equal to 1, the token.route label will be assigned to 1. (EKG -> 2, Xray -> 3)

You can, of course, change this to be a random distribution if, for example, all three labels are equal to 1. I will let you be creative in how you assign the token.route label. Here's what I put for reference:

Unfortunately, I don't think you can use lists in this process flow because there's only one token per person in the model. This means that there can't be one token pushing the person to a list and another token pulling that person from the list in the same flow.

You might be able to use a list on a general Process Flow. I've set up an example that does the LAB and EKG stations. Essentially, these stations always have one token in the ProcessFlow trying to pull a patient. When they're successful, they perform the tasks, assign the label of "LAB"/"EKG" to be 0 (so they are not pulled again to this area), and push the items back onto the list. See if this works.
